To clean a mirror effectively you should first use a little rubbing alcohol and a soft cloth to get rid of stubborn debris such as toothpaste or hairspray.
Then spray a glass cleaner onto your mirror and use a microfiber cloth to wipe down the surface.
Work from the edge of one side of the mirror to the other side and then from top to bottom.
Avoid using a circular motion as this can leave streaks.
To ensure a mirror is streak-free, trying looking at it from different angles and at different distances.
